The Water Graduate School
The aim of the Water Graduate School is to create a comprehensive structured program for doctoral and postdoctoral researchers in water research at the University of Duisburg-Essen. The Water Graduate School is located in the ZWU and in the profile focus „Water Research“. Thus, the Water Graduate School will be open to all doctoral and postdoctoral researchers working on water-related research topics.
In addition to the overall topic „water“, all members will be divided into three different core arears of research depending on their research topic (water quality; urban water cycle; or biodiversity), which will allow specific offers based on the topic (e.g., workshops, summerschools etc.). All postdoctoral researchers also have the option to choose a so-called „focus“ (supervision; teaching; or project management) in order to be optimally prepared for their further career path through special offers (e.g., soft skill workshops, mentoring, etc.).
This structures will be based on a „training program“ and will include an (interdisciplinary) supervisory team consisting of two academic mentors and one non-academic mentor. All members will have access to and benefit from the excellent network of the ZWU.
